Adam Glickman of Condomania informed us that there's a new condom, just out this week, that may change condoms forever.

In response to our question of "What's your best-selling condom of all time?" Glickman said, "In the world of standard condoms, there are two that have emerged as the real winners. One is in the ultra-thin condom camp; it's called Crown. It's really the epitome of Japanese latex technology. Also there's the Trojan Ecstasy, which is about the shape of the condom -- a third of it flares out, and it's this big, loosely fitting condom that's lubricated on the inside. As for the unconventional condoms, there's a line that we just reintroduced that has 55 sizes of condoms."

55 SIZES OF CONDOMS?

The back story on the line is that it existed from 2004 to 2006 (it was called TheyFit back then, and garnered a customer list of 27,000 people). The line came off the market in 2007 due to complexities of making them and issues with the manufacturer. But this week, the line is back, and it's called Coripa. There's a fit-kit downloadable that instructs you on measuring width and girth. A condom with a fit-kit. This is, like, the BRA of condoms!

28. It depends.
Primarily on your "size". I used to be a fan of Crown Condoms, but they apparently moved the factory from Japan to Thailand a few years ago. When they did that, they retooled the production lines and made the condoms narrower. Uncomfortably so for me. I'd used them for several years, but had to stop when the Japanese Crown supplies ran out. I've since stopped using latex entirely, and have been using the Avanti Bare, which are very, very good. They are NOTHING like the thick bicycle tubes they handed out to us in health class way back when.

27. This is good news
Most men, including me, will tell you that CONDOMS SUCK. Unless you are perfectly "average" in all measurements, they never fit right. They're too tight, too loose, too long, or too short. They tend to get in the way of enjoying the experience and can turn mindblowing sex into humdrum sex. I can say, for myself, that I've never once had earth-shattering sex while wearing a condom.

The fact that condom manufacturers are now SERIOUSLY working on ways to improve them (and I mean real improvements, not silly bumps and ridges) is a good thing, and not something that should be mocked. A well fitting, thin condom that transmits sensations effectively is a condom that will actually be WORN by more men. That reduces STD rates, unplanned pregnancies, and sheet changes.
